Block

#23,003,528
Block Number
23,003,528 @ 10/15/2025, 22:04:30
Status
Finalized
ID
0x015f01885537b9ab4ba8cb8e112adefc0032f5cdfea1299a276bb51e79df1daa
Transactions
Gas Used
1899643/40000000 (4.75% Used)
Base Fee
10,000 Gwei
Total Score
2,247,425,483 (+95)
Rewards
0.67 VTHO